array_data=33 x 1 % double
window_size=10;
m_BW=0.5;
var_BW=0.5;
for i=1:window_size
m_BW(i+1)=(i/(i+1))*m_BW(i) + (1/(i+1))*BW(i+1);
var_BW(i+1)= (i/(i+1))*var_BW(i) + (1/(i+1))*((BW(i+1)-m_BW(i))^2);
if abs (BW(i+1)-m_BW(i)) >= sqrt(var_BW(i)) && abs (BW(i+2)-BW(i+1)) <= (1*lambda_wl)
slip(i)=i;
end
end
if this "if" statement is true, for example at i=5, then for loop needs to rebuild as:
for i=(5+1):(5+window_size)
if this "if" statement is not true, then for loop needs to continue as incremented by 10 as follows:
for i=(10+1):(10+window_size)
for loop needs to continue until all 10 batches within 33 x 1 array_data is completed. How I can write a compact code for the above statements regardless of the size of the array_data for saving all slip(i) data?
For another example, assuming that "if" statement is true for the first time at i=16 (for i= (10+1):(10+window_size) ), then, for i= (16+1):(16+window_size) needs to run for the last time within 33 x 1 data.
